Hamilton Tiger-Cats vs. Edmonton Elks

The fans at The Brick Field at Commonwealth Stadium will be treated to a game between the Hamilton Tiger-Cats and the Edmonton Elks when they take their seats on Saturday.

Oddsmakers opened the Tiger-Cats as -4.5-point favorites versus the Elks, while the game's total opened at 54.5.

Last time out for Edmonton, they were a 21-18 loser as they battled the Roughriders on the road. The Elks covered in the match as a +8-point underdog, while 39 combined points moved the game UNDER for totals bettors.

Hamilton was a 37-33 winner in its last match on the road against the Lions. They covered the +3-point spread as underdogs, while the total score of 70 sent OVER bettors to the payout window.
